Maak aangepaste TeX-formaten voor consistente typografie in Java

Invoering

Het opmaken van TeX-documenten is een cruciaal aspect van documentverwerking, vooral wanneer consistentie tussen verschillende documenten essentieel is. Aspose.TeX voor Java biedt een robuuste oplossing voor deze uitdaging door ontwikkelaars in staat te stellen aangepaste TeX-formaten te maken die zijn afgestemd op hun specifieke vereisten.

Vereisten

Voordat we ingaan op de zelfstudie, moet u ervoor zorgen dat u aan de volgende vereisten voldoet:

  • Aspose.TeX voor Java: Zorg ervoor dat de Aspose.TeX-bibliotheek voor Java is geïnstalleerd. Je kunt het downloaden van dedownloadpagina.

  • Werkmap instellen: werkmappen voor invoer en uitvoer instellen. Deze tutorial gaat uit van het gebruik van deYour Input Directory EnYour Output Directory. Pas deze paden aan volgens uw projectstructuur.

  • Java Development Kit (JDK): Zorg ervoor dat er een JDK op uw systeem is geïnstalleerd.

Pakketten importeren

Laten we om te beginnen de benodigde pakketten in uw Java-code importeren:

package com.aspose.tex.CustomTeXFormatFileCreation;

import java.io.IOException;

import com.aspose.tex.InputFileSystemDirectory;
import com.aspose.tex.OutputFileSystemDirectory;
import com.aspose.tex.TeXConfig;
import com.aspose.tex.TeXJob;
import com.aspose.tex.TeXOptions;

import util.Utils;

Laten we het proces nu in meerdere stappen opsplitsen voor een beter begrip:

Stap 1: Initialisatie van TeX-opties

//Maak TeX-engine-opties voor geen formaat bij de ObjectTeX-engine-extensie.
TeXOptions options = TeXOptions.consoleAppOptions(TeXConfig.objectIniTeX());

In deze stap initialiseren we de TeX-engine-opties, waarbij we geen formaat specificeren bij de ObjectTeX-engine-extensie.

Stap 2: Voer de installatie van de werkmap in

// Geef een bestandssysteemwerkmap op voor de invoer.
options.setInputWorkingDirectory(new InputFileSystemDirectory("Your Input Directory"));

Hier stellen we de werkmap van het bestandssysteem in voor invoer. Pas het pad aan volgens uw projectstructuur.

Stap 3: Uitvoerwerkmap instellen

// Geef een bestandssysteemwerkmap op voor de uitvoer.
options.setOutputWorkingDirectory(new OutputFileSystemDirectory("Your Output Directory"));

Op dezelfde manier configureren we de werkmap van het bestandssysteem voor de uitvoer. Pas het pad aan zodat het overeenkomt met uw projectinstellingen.

Stap 4: Voer het maken van formaten uit

// Voer het maken van formaten uit.
TeXJob.createFormat("customtex", options);

In deze cruciale stap starten we met het maken van het aangepaste TeX-formaat met de naam ‘customtex’.

Stap 5: De uitvoer voltooien

// Voor verdere output ziet het er prima uit.
options.getTerminalOut().getWriter().newLine();
// ExEnd: Maak een aangepast TeXFormat-bestand

Ten slotte zorgen we er voor een gepolijste uitvoer voor dat de terminaluitvoer er goed uitziet.

Door deze stappen te volgen, kunt u naadloos aangepaste TeX-formaten maken voor consistente typografie in Java met behulp van Aspose.TeX.

Conclusie

In deze zelfstudie hebben we het proces onderzocht van het maken van aangepaste TeX-indelingen met Aspose.TeX voor Java. Deze krachtige bibliotheek vereenvoudigt de taak van het realiseren van consistente typografie in Java-toepassingen en biedt flexibiliteit en efficiëntie.

Veelgestelde vragen

V1: Waar kan ik de documentatie voor Aspose.TeX voor Java vinden?

A1: U kunt verwijzen naar deAspose.TeX voor Java-documentatie voor uitgebreide informatie.

V2: Hoe kan ik Aspose.TeX voor Java downloaden?

A2: U kunt de bibliotheek downloaden van deAspose.TeX voor Java-downloadpagina.

V3: Waar kan ik Aspose.TeX voor Java kopen?

A3: U kunt Aspose.TeX voor Java kopen bij deaankooppagina.

V4: Is er een gratis proefversie beschikbaar voor Aspose.TeX voor Java?

A4: Ja, u heeft toegang tot de gratis proefversiehier.

V5: Hoe kan ik ondersteuning krijgen voor Aspose.TeX voor Java?

A5: U kunt ondersteuning zoeken op deAspose.TeX-forum.